Transaction 4162143d496e0bd602c5db513256bcf0d6739c44a65bd7821487a8b21d5b8e64

1 Input
2 Outputs
  • 4162143d496e0bd602c5db513256bcf0d6739c44a65bd7821487a8b21d5b8e64:0
  • value  584504
    address  16JKMTBfUCw6T69fRDsgymYWgkVoTZ6fqM
  • 4162143d496e0bd602c5db513256bcf0d6739c44a65bd7821487a8b21d5b8e64:1
  • value  98671165
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C